Exploring Hardware Wallet Firmware Vulnerabilities_ A Deep Dive into Security

Anthony Burgess
5 min read
Add Yahoo on Google
Exploring Hardware Wallet Firmware Vulnerabilities_ A Deep Dive into Security
Unveiling the Future_ The Biometric Web3 Identity Scale Gold
(ST PHOTO: GIN TAY)
Goosahiuqwbekjsahdbqjkweasw

In the evolving landscape of cryptocurrency, where digital assets are worth millions, the security of your wallet is paramount. Among the various types of wallets, hardware wallets have garnered significant attention for their robust security features. However, even the most secure systems are not immune to vulnerabilities, particularly within their firmware. This first part of our exploration into hardware wallet firmware vulnerabilities will delve into the nature of these vulnerabilities, their potential impact, and the evolving strategies to safeguard against them.

Understanding Firmware Vulnerabilities in Hardware Wallets

At the core of a hardware wallet is its firmware, the software that runs the device's operations. This includes everything from processing transactions to managing security protocols. A firmware vulnerability is a flaw in this software that could potentially be exploited by malicious actors. These vulnerabilities can range from simple coding errors to more sophisticated exploits that bypass the wallet's security measures.

The Landscape of Known Vulnerabilities

Recent years have seen a rise in reports about vulnerabilities in popular hardware wallets. For instance, researchers have uncovered flaws that could allow attackers to bypass two-factor authentication mechanisms or exploit weaknesses in the wallet’s communication protocols. One notable case involved a vulnerability that could potentially allow a remote attacker to execute arbitrary code on the device, thereby gaining control over the wallet and its assets.

The Impact of Firmware Vulnerabilities

The potential impact of these vulnerabilities is profound. In the worst-case scenario, an exploited vulnerability could lead to the theft of all stored assets, resulting in financial loss for the user. Moreover, such breaches can also undermine trust in hardware wallets as a secure storage solution, potentially pushing users towards less secure alternatives.

Addressing the Vulnerabilities

To combat these vulnerabilities, the cryptocurrency community and hardware wallet manufacturers are adopting several strategies. These include regular firmware updates to patch known vulnerabilities, implementing more robust security protocols, and conducting thorough security audits. Additionally, the rise of blockchain technology has introduced new layers of security, such as multi-signature wallets, which require multiple approvals for transactions, thereby reducing the risk of a single point of failure.

The Role of User Vigilance

While manufacturers work tirelessly to secure their products, users also play a crucial role in maintaining the security of their hardware wallets. This involves keeping firmware up to date, being cautious about the sources from which updates are downloaded, and understanding the importance of physical security measures like securing the device in a safe place.

Conclusion to Part 1

In conclusion, while hardware wallets are a cornerstone of cryptocurrency security, they are not invulnerable. Understanding and addressing firmware vulnerabilities is essential for safeguarding digital assets. As we move into the next part of this series, we will explore more recent developments, emerging threats, and the future of hardware wallet security.

Continuing our deep dive into the world of hardware wallet security, this second part focuses on the future landscape of firmware vulnerabilities. We'll explore cutting-edge innovations designed to bolster security, examine the emerging threats that could challenge the next generation of hardware wallets, and offer strategic advice for staying ahead in the ongoing battle for digital asset protection.

Innovative Security Measures

The battle against firmware vulnerabilities is far from static, with continuous advancements in security technology. Innovations like secure enclaves, which isolate sensitive data and operations from the main firmware, are becoming more prevalent. These enclaves act as a fortress, ensuring that even if the main system is compromised, the critical data remains safe.

Additionally, the integration of hardware-based secure elements such as Trusted Execution Environments (TEEs) is gaining traction. TEEs offer a secure space within the hardware where sensitive operations can be performed without exposing the data to the potentially vulnerable main system.

Emerging Threats

As technology advances, so do the methods employed by attackers. The future may bring more sophisticated social engineering tactics, where attackers exploit human psychology to gain access to wallet credentials. Furthermore, as hardware wallets become more integrated with the internet of things (IoT), the risk of vulnerabilities in the communication protocols between devices could increase.

The Role of Blockchain in Future Security

Blockchain technology itself is evolving to address security concerns. Features like decentralized verification processes and improved cryptographic techniques are being developed to make transactions more secure and less susceptible to manipulation.

Staying Ahead: Strategies for the Future

To stay ahead in the fight against firmware vulnerabilities, the cryptocurrency community must adopt a multi-faceted approach. This includes not only keeping abreast of technological advancements but also engaging in continuous education about the latest threats and security practices. Collaboration between hardware wallet manufacturers, blockchain developers, and security experts is crucial to create a robust defense against emerging threats.

The Importance of User Education

Ultimately, the onus also lies on the user to understand and implement good security practices. This involves using strong, unique passwords, regularly updating firmware, and being vigilant about phishing attempts. Educating users about these practices can significantly reduce the risk of a successful attack.

Conclusion to Part 2

In conclusion, the future of hardware wallet security is a dynamic field, with constant innovation and evolving threats. By staying informed and proactive, both manufacturers and users can work together to ensure that hardware wallets continue to be a secure and reliable means of storing digital assets. This two-part series has aimed to provide a comprehensive look at the current state and future directions of hardware wallet security, offering valuable insights for anyone invested in the world of cryptocurrency.

This two-part series aims to provide a thorough understanding of the complexities and nuances of hardware wallet firmware vulnerabilities, emphasizing both the challenges and the strategies to combat them in an engaging and informative manner.

The Basics of Smart Contracts

Welcome to the fascinating world of smart contracts! In this first part, we’ll unravel the basics, helping you understand what smart contracts are, how they work, and why they’re such a big deal in the digital realm.

What Are Smart Contracts?

Imagine a contract that doesn't need a lawyer to enforce it. A contract that executes itself when certain conditions are met. That’s what smart contracts are—self-executing contracts with the terms of the agreement directly written into code.

Smart contracts operate on the blockchain, a decentralized digital ledger. Unlike traditional contracts, which rely on intermediaries like notaries or banks, smart contracts run on a network of computers and follow pre-defined rules without any need for a central authority.

How Do Smart Contracts Work?

Let’s break down the mechanics:

Code-Based Agreements: Smart contracts are essentially pieces of code deployed on a blockchain. When certain conditions are met, the code automatically executes the contract terms. Think of it as a vending machine: you insert your money, select your item, and the machine dispenses the product.

Immutable Ledger: Once deployed, smart contracts exist on a blockchain, which is a tamper-proof and transparent ledger. This immutability ensures that once a smart contract is executed, it cannot be altered, adding a layer of security and trust.

Decentralization: Unlike traditional contracts that go through multiple intermediaries, smart contracts operate on decentralized networks. This means no central authority can manipulate the terms, making the process more transparent and secure.

Automation: The beauty of smart contracts lies in their ability to automate processes. They can handle everything from simple transactions to complex agreements involving multiple parties. For example, in a real estate transaction, a smart contract could automatically transfer funds to a buyer’s account and release the title deed to the buyer once all conditions are met.

Why Are Smart Contracts Important?

Smart contracts are revolutionizing various industries by streamlining processes and reducing costs. Here’s why they matter:

Efficiency: They automate processes that would otherwise require human intervention, speeding up transactions and agreements.

Cost Reduction: By eliminating intermediaries, smart contracts reduce the costs associated with traditional contract enforcement.

Transparency: All transactions are recorded on the blockchain, making them transparent and traceable. This transparency builds trust among all parties involved.

Security: The decentralized nature of blockchain and the immutability of smart contracts provide a high level of security. Once deployed, the code cannot be altered, reducing the risk of fraud.

Real-World Applications

Smart contracts are not just a theoretical concept; they are being used in various real-world applications:

Decentralized Finance (DeFi): In DeFi, smart contracts facilitate loans, insurance, and trading without traditional financial institutions. Platforms like Aave and Compound use smart contracts to offer lending services with lower fees and faster transactions.

Supply Chain Management: Companies use smart contracts to automate and track the movement of goods. For example, a smart contract could automatically release payment to a supplier once goods are delivered and verified.

Real Estate: Real estate transactions can be cumbersome and time-consuming. Smart contracts can automate property transfers, ensuring that funds are only released when all conditions are met.

Gaming and NFTs: In the gaming world, smart contracts can manage in-game transactions and the ownership of non-fungible tokens (NFTs). This ensures that ownership is clear and secure.

Getting Started with Smart Contracts

If you’re intrigued by the possibilities of smart contracts, here’s how you can get started:

Learn the Basics: Begin with understanding blockchain technology. Websites like Coursera, edX, and Khan Academy offer free courses on blockchain and smart contracts.

Choose a Platform: Ethereum is the most popular platform for deploying smart contracts. Familiarize yourself with its ecosystem and tools like Truffle, Remix, and MetaMask.

Write Your First Smart Contract: Start coding your own smart contract. Ethereum uses Solidity, a programming language designed for writing smart contracts. There are many tutorials online to guide you through the process.

Test Your Contract: Before deploying your smart contract on the main network, test it on testnets like Ropsten or Rinkeby. This ensures that your contract works as intended without financial risk.

Deploy and Monitor: Once you’re confident in your smart contract, deploy it on the Ethereum mainnet. Use tools like Etherscan to monitor your contract and track transactions.

The Future of Smart Contracts

The future of smart contracts looks incredibly promising. As technology advances, we’ll see even more innovative applications:

Interoperability: Future smart contracts will likely be able to interact across different blockchains, creating a more interconnected and flexible ecosystem.

Mainstream Adoption: As more businesses and individuals understand the benefits of smart contracts, we’ll see widespread adoption across various sectors.

Enhanced Security: Continuous improvements in blockchain technology will make smart contracts even more secure, reducing the risk of vulnerabilities and attacks.

Integration with IoT: Smart contracts will increasingly integrate with the Internet of Things (IoT), automating processes in smart homes, cities, and industrial systems.

Stay tuned for the next part of our beginner’s guide, where we’ll dive deeper into advanced topics, explore real-world case studies, and discuss the potential challenges and future trends in the world of smart contracts.

Forging Fortunes in the Digital Frontier Your Guide to Web3 Wealth Creation_1

Unlocking Your Financial Future Build Wealth with Decentralization_2

Advertisement
Advertisement